The Cutting-Edge Technology Behind Shimano Stella Reels
Even though angling aficionados frequently search for the finest equipment, the Shimano Stella reels stand out thanks to their innovative technology. These reels include state-of-the-art engineering attributes created to elevate performance and durability. The innovative MicroModule gearing system facilitates more seamless retrieves, lowering friction and enhancing efficiency. Moreover, the utilization of superior materials including magnesium and carbon fiber results in a robust yet lightweight structure.
The X-Protect technology guarantees water resistance, maintaining internal components shielded from corrosion and damage, which is essential for longevity in harsh fishing environments. Shimano also features a Silent Drive system that eliminates noise and vibration, providing a more satisfying fishing experience. Additionally, the reel's ergonomic design provides comfortable handling during lengthy use. Combined, these technological advancements establish Shimano Stella reels as top choices for anglers looking for reliability and superior performance on the water.

What Price Range Do Shimano Stella Reels Fall Into?
The price range for Shimano Stella reels typically spans from roughly $600 to $1,000, based on the individual model and characteristics. This purchase reflects the cutting-edge technology and exceptional craftsmanship synonymous with the Shimano brand.
How Do I Maintain My Shimano Stella Reel?
To service a Shimano Stella reel, anglers should regularly cleanse it with clean water, apply lubricant to moving parts, check for corrosion, and ensure proper storage. This aids in prolong its longevity and boosts performance during fishing activities.

What Are the Details of the Shimano Stella Warranty Policy?
Shimano Stella equipment usually features a limited warranty which covers defects in materials and workmanship. The warranty period changes based on location, often ranging from one to three years, so it is suggested to review the specific terms during purchase.
